House begins process for naturalizing Diouf, Boatwright, Means


The House of Representatives began hearings on the naturalization of Malick Diouf, Bennie Boatwright, and Elizabeth Means on Wednesday.

The three athletes attended a congressional hearing at 9:30 AM.

The bills are HB05899 for Malick Diouf, HB04401 for Bennie Boatwright, and HB05813 for Elizabeth Means. All three were authored by Isabela Congressman Rep. Bojie Dy.

Diouf, a product of the University of the Philippines, is a Senegalese big man who previously studied and played for Centro Escolar University before transferring to UP.

The 26-year-old, who stands 6-foot-11, is a former UAAP regular season and finals MVP.

The Samahang Basketbol ng Pilipinas plans to play him for the 3×3 program.

Meanwhile, Boatwright, 29, is an American who played for San Miguel during the 2023–24 PBA Commissioner’s Cup.

The 6-foot-10 forward is currently playing for P. League+ team Taipei Fubon.

On the other hand, Means is a 6-foot forward who attended Division II school Westminster University.

She just completed her first professional season with A Encestar in Ecuador.

The bills will undergo three hearings in the House of Representatives before moving to the Senate.

Once all three readings are completed in the Senate, the measures will be forwarded to the Office of the President for final approval.
